Pakistan leave out experienced trio for home T20 series against Bangladesh

Pakistan have not selected Babar Azam, Mohammad Rizwan and Shaheen Shah Afridi for the home T20 series against Bangladesh that starts later this month.

Babar and Rizwan were already dropped from the T20I series in New Zealand earlier this year, while Afridi did play against Black Caps he has also now been axed.

Salman Agha will lead the 16-man squad for whom there is a recall for Sahibzada Farhan, who is the leading run-scorer in the ongoing Pakistan Super League (PSL) with 394 runs at a strike rate of 154.50 playing for Islamabad United.

Also returning to the side are Hasan Ali and Saim Ayub with the latter missing since suffering s serious knee injury in the Test series in South Africa in January.

The Pakistan have selectors opted to include  Fakhar Zaman, Hussain Talat Faheem Ashraf, Mohammad Wasim and Naseem Shah to give the squad more experience.

Pakistan's three-match series against Bangladesh is also going to be Mike Hesson's first assignment as white-ball head coach after he joined earlier this month.

The matches against Bangladesh will be played on May 28 and 30, and June 1.

Pakistan T20 squad: Salman Agha (capt), Shadab Khan (vice-capt), Abrar Ahmed, Faheem Ashraf, Fakhar Zaman, Haris Rauf, Hasan Ali, Hassan Nawaz, Hussain Talat, Khushdil Shah, Mohammad Haris (wk), Mohammad Wasim, Muhammad Irfan Khan, Naseem Shah, Sahibzada Farhan (wk), Saim Ayub
